Ah, skiing... that's just like bunny hopping right? Like, it was never an intentional mechanic, but they put it in after people used it?
-
In Tribes 1 a physics 'bug' meant you could press the jump button quickly while going down slopes to slide or 'ski' around. Somebody eventually made a script so that, when you held jump, it pressed jump over and over for you and skiing was born. It was so awesome that it was built into t2 and t3. Unfortunately they simplified it for t3 (removed the ability to 'carve') and most of the t2 hardcore abandoned the game.
The 'purists' from tribes 1 claimed it ruined the game... they were not in the majority!
